# SMART FEATURES & TECHNOLOGY
What truly sets this cooker apart is its automated features. The built-in sensor detects how much grain you’ve added and automatically calculates the perfect water ratio.
This means no more measuring cups. The cooker does everything for you. The integrated water tank then dispenses the precise liquid quantity.
Another standout feature is the versatile presets. You can cook white rice, brown rice, quinoa, oats, barley, and more effortlessly.
The digital display is intuitive and easy to use. Even beginners can navigate through settings without confusion.

The included steam basket adds another layer of functionality. You can steam vegetables, fish, or meats while your grains cook below.
This dual cooking capability saves both time, making it ideal for meal preppers.

One of the biggest advantages of this cooker is its ease of use. You simply add your ingredients, select a preset, and let the machine do the work.
The delay cook feature allows you to prepare meals ahead of time. You can set it to start cooking on your schedule.
Cleaning is also quick. The non-stick ceramic pot prevents food from sticking, and all removable parts are easy to wash.
